ST’s edge AI solutions provide a tire pressure monitoring system (TPMS) that leverages an advanced AI function to improve rider safety and convenience.

  • ST's edge AI development tool, STM32Cube.AI, enabled Panasonic to implement this edge AI function while fitting into STM32F3 embedded memory space.
  • This new function simplifies tire air-pressure maintenance, which enhances rider safety and prolongs the life of tires and other cycle components.

18nm FD-SOI with embedded phase change memory (ePCM) to deliver a leap in performance and power consumption.

  • Microcontrollers based on this technology will bring developers a new class of high-performance, low-power, and wireless MCUs.
  • The large memory sizes support the growing needs of edge AI processing, multi-protocol RF stacks, over-the-air updates, and advanced security features.
  • It will offer fast and flexible external memory interfaces, advanced graphic capabilities and will integrate numerous analog and digital peripherals.

HSINCHU, April 3,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Macronix International Co., Ltd. (TSE: 2337), a leading integrated device manufacturer in the non-volatile memory (NVM) market and an ST Authorized Partner, today announced that STMicroelectronics (ST) is using Macronix OctaFlash™ memory for the new STM32H7R/S high-performance microcontroller (MCU) platforms. Macronix's MX25UW1G45G high-performance memory is embedded into selected STM32H7R/S Discovery Kits and Evaluation Boards, enabling the high-end products to feature a graphical-user experience that simulates 3D-like GUIs and animations, for industrial, smart home, and medical applications.

LONG BEACH, Calif., Feb. 26,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Amber Semiconductor, Inc. announced a reference design for brushless motor applications using AmberSemi's breakthrough AC to DC conversion semiconductor system to power ST's STM32 microcontrollers. This reference design will be demonstrated at the Applied Power Electronics Conference in Long Beach, CA (Feb 25-29, 2024).

  • The reference design takes a direct AC input through AmberSemi's patented AC Direct DC Enabler™ technology and powers the ST microcontroller, gate drivers and Hall sensors for brushless motor applications.

Geneva, Switzerland, December 6, 2023 -- STMicroelectronics (NYSE: STM), a global semiconductor leader serving customers across the spectrum of electronics applications, is introducing its comprehensive ecosystem offer for companies to transform their products with edge AI. The announcement of the ST Edge AI Suite, an integrated set of software tools free-to-use with ST hardware, takes the offer to customers one step further, enabling them to jumpstart the design and deployment of billions of connected, autonomous things embedding artificial intelligence locally. The ST Edge AI Suite will simplify the development of customers’ AI solutions exploiting ST’s broad range of hardware (general-purpose and automotive microcontrollers and microprocessors, smart sensors) and related tools for embedded AI optimizations. It will expand and integrate the multiple software tools, evaluation, and development kits introduced over the past 10 years, while leveraging the existing AI ecosystem of machine learning (ML) frameworks and key partners (such as Nvidia and AWS).
